BAGHDAD, March 3 (Xinhua) -- The Islamic Resistance in Iraq, an umbrella body for pro-Iranian militias, announced on Tuesday evening that it has carried out 27 military operations against "enemy bases" in Iraq and the region since dawn.
It said in a statement that the operations involved "dozens of drones and missiles" targeting various installations throughout the day.
The brief statement did not provide further details about the targets or casualties.
The group has claimed numerous such attacks over the past few days.
The attacks came amid heightened tensions following the joint U.S.-Israeli strike on Iran on Saturday, to which Iran responded with missile and drone attacks on Israel and U.S. assets across the Middle East. Enditem
